KB Packaging: Why is packaging important to fulfilment, 3PL and ecommerce?

Fulfilment, 3PL, and ecommerce are fast paced environments and speed is essential, but the packaging these industries choose is crucial to making sure that the products are safe, packaged quickly, and ready for transit.

Protecting your product and your brand

Handling a constant flow of products and goods, making sure your packaging is secure and that damages and returns are minimised. Keeping your customers happy and reducing costs of returns.

Space saving

Warehouses work best when they are organised, the right packaging helps to achieve this. Sturdy packaging means you can stack safely, maximising your space, allowing for more orders and faster fulfilment.

Communication

Beyond protecting products, packaging does a lot of talking, clear labeling ensure easy and proper handling of goods as well as providing crucial details for customers. Making operations and orders run smoothly and efficiently.

Bonding with your customer

First impressions always matter! Attractive and functional packaging enhances your image and builds you a positive reputation, a marketing opportunity that leaves a lasting impression.

© KB Packaging

By prioritising your packaging, and working with businesses that understand the importance of packaging within the supply chain, you will have happy customers and a thriving business.
